如果你有一个链接或脚本标签,比如说css或js文件,你在url中有类似的东西,那是什么?例:
<script src="home.js?1" type="text/javascript"></script>
Run Code Online (Sandbox Code Playgroud)
只是一个基本问题......
我正在使用C#,我有一个跟随者
List<List<UserObj>> obj;
Run Code Online (Sandbox Code Playgroud)
如何获取List<UserObj>obj 的内部列表()?
谢谢.
这段代码出了什么问题?我从这个主题的标题中得到了错误.
@{ var errors = ViewData.ModelState.Values.Where(x=>x.Errors.Count > 0).ToList();}
Run Code Online (Sandbox Code Playgroud)
求助,看@评论
我正在使用美元金额替换正则表达式中的一堆值.问题是在IE中,如果我尝试用一定量的$0(或理论上的$1- $9)替换,那么替换永远不会发生,因为它试图替换一个不存在的组:
'foo'.replace(/f/g, '$0');
Run Code Online (Sandbox Code Playgroud)
我希望替换的结果是"$ 0oo",它在Chrome&FF中,但不是IE9(没有尝试过其他版本的IE).
Chrome和FF有以下"问题",因为我无法弄清楚如何用文字替换$1:
'foo'.replace(/(f)/g, '$1')
Run Code Online (Sandbox Code Playgroud) 所以我试图创建一个URL来使用httpget,下载页面源.但我每次运行应用程序时都遇到问题,它说我在字符串/ uri中有一个非法字符.这是我尝试过的代码.
String Search = "http://www.lala.com/";
Run Code Online (Sandbox Code Playgroud)
也,
HttpGet request = new HttpGet("http://www.lala.com/");
Run Code Online (Sandbox Code Playgroud)
每次我尝试,
Uri search = new Uri("http://www.lala.com/");
Run Code Online (Sandbox Code Playgroud)
我得到"无法实例化Uri".
我不确定我做错了什么,这也是获取页面源代码.
try
{
HttpClient client = new DefaultHttpClient();
HttpGet request = new HttpGet("http://www.lala.com/");
HttpResponse response = client.execute(request);
InputStream in = response.getEntity().getContent();
BufferedReader reader = new BufferedReader(new InputStreamReader(in));
StringBuilder str = new StringBuilder();
String line = null;
while((line = reader.readLine()) != null)
{
str.append(line);
}
in.close();
html = str.toString();
}
catch (IOException e1)
{
}
Run Code Online (Sandbox Code Playgroud)
谢谢您的帮助!〜坦纳.
(lala.com不是我使用的网站顺便提一下:P)
如何拆分选定的值,从jQuery中的文本中分离数字?
例:
myselect 包含 c4
只获得数字4.
$('select#myselect').selectToUISlider({
sliderOptions: {
stop: function(e,ui) {
var currentValue = $('#myselect').val();
alert(currentValue);
var val = currentValue.split('--)
alert(val);
}
}
});
Run Code Online (Sandbox Code Playgroud) 我试图将导航网址设置为网格视图内的超链接.
我使用后端c#代码中的文字在gridview中创建表.
代码现在看起来像GridviewRowDataBound(对象发送者,GridViewRowEventArgs e)
Literal.Text += "<asp:HyperLink ID='hlContact' runat='server' NavigateUrl='#'>Contact </asp:HyperLink>";
Run Code Online (Sandbox Code Playgroud)
我想在此代码中设置导航
如果有人有想法它会有所帮助
谢谢
我有以下源代码.
testObj = {}
function testFun()
{
this.name = "hi";
}
function test () {
var instanceOfTestFun = new testFun();
testObj.pointerToFun = instanceOfTestFun;
instanceOfTestFun = null;
console.log(testObj);
}
$(document).ready(test);
Run Code Online (Sandbox Code Playgroud)
我希望testObj的控制台输出看到'null' ,但我看到了testFun函数.我认为javascript使用'pass by ref'来表示对象.
请建议我...
我是Java新手,已经在Delphi和C#中编程了一段时间.我的问题涉及当变量声明和实例化都发生在同一方法的范围内时,变量上使用"final"关键字,该变量包含实例化类.例如
private String getDeviceID() {
//get the android device id
final TelephonyManager tm =
(TelephonyManager)GetBaseContext().getSystemService(Context.TELEPHONY_SERVICE);
final String deviceID = tm.getDeviceId();
// log debug message containing device ID
Log.d(LOG_CAT, "getDeviceID: " + deviceID);
return deviceID;
}
Run Code Online (Sandbox Code Playgroud)
好吧所以我认为我得到的事实是"最终"变量只能分配给一次,并且由于每个声明上的"final"关键字而无法更改,但是当方法退出时,两个变量都不会超出范围吗?并再次调用该方法将简单地重新分配2个新的最终变量,这些变量在方法退出时将再次超出范围?
对我来说,在这些变量上使用"final"关键字似乎有点奇怪?除非我不理解它们如何影响方法范围内的局部变量?
有人可以告诉我"最终"对方法范围的影响是什么,或者将这些特定变量声明为最终只是某人做的蠢事?
使用node-mysql我有以下代码:
for (var i = 0; i < 10; i++) {
connection.query('select 1', function(err, rows) {
console.log('#' + i);
});
}
Run Code Online (Sandbox Code Playgroud)
我期望结果为#0,#1,...,#9,但实际结果是#10打印10次.很明显它是i在回调执行时打印值而不是回调创建.如何实现我想要的结果?